Request:  Special Use SU19-01 &amp; Variance V 19-09 

Township:  Lyons

County District:  17

Property Address:  9000 Elm Avenue, Burr Ridge, Illinois 60527 

Property Description:  The Subject Property consists of approximately 43,500 square feet of total land area and is located on the west side of Elm Avenue, south of Wolf Road, in Section 06. 

Owner:  Jeff Mendez, 409 W 169th Street, South Holland, Illinois 60473

Agent/Attorney:  Nick Ftikas, Law Offices of Samuel V.P. Banks, 221 N. LaSalle St., 38th Floor
Chicago, IL 60601 

Current Zoning:  R-3 Single Family Residence District 

Intended use:  Special Use for Planned Unit Development, with a companion Variance to allow for the construction of a single-family residential dwelling located on property designated as “Environmentally Sensitive Area”, by the Cook County Comprehensive Land Use and Policies Plan.
